Hammond organist, Joe Doria brings together some of the areas finest with "McTuff"! What began as an ode to some of the organ greats in soul jazz, such as delivering their own take on the works of Jimmy Smith and Captain Jack McDuff, soon turned into something more. A movement towards being a band that can appeal to almost any audience, room, and vibe. Melody, dynamics, and groove...from the soft and surreal to deep funk. From swinging soul...all the way to the thumping metal grind...no musical stone gets unturned.
